5TH ANNUAL MONUMENT CIRCLE OKTOBERFEST FRIDAY, SEPTEMBER 18TH

INDIANAPOLIS – The 5th Annual Monument Circle Oktoberfest presented by The Columbia Club will be held Friday, September 18th. Oktoberfest has quickly become a staple event here in Indianapolis over the past few years, as it offers Hoosiers a truly unique experience where eating, drinking and enjoying live entertainment on the Circle is encouraged for all. Best of all, this citywide celebration is free and open to the public.

To accommodate all of the thousands of guests who partake in the celebration, the entire north half of Monument Circle is closed to pedestrian traffic and transforms into a lively and festive authentic Oktoberfest. Like any proper Oktoberfest, the event features an assortment of authentic German fare, entertainment, and plenty of beer to go around.

Guests can expect a plethora of authentic German foods including sauerkraut, bratwurst, soft pretzels, kielbasa with cabbage, potato pancakes, and more. Those who prefer American food are also in luck, as there will be plenty of other foods available as well including grilled hot dogs, cheeseburgers, and elephant ears. Of course, there will also be an extensive biergarten featuring local, domestic, and imported beers for your enjoyment. The biergarten even includes a variety of German wines and a cigar bar this year.

“Oktoberfest has become one of the premiere events in our city. The Columbia Club is proud to host such a spectacular evening for all of Indianapolis to enjoy, “ says Jim Rentschler, General Manager of The Columbia Club. “We are also very excited to bring Indiana’s beloved Polkaboy back for a free concert on Monument Circle from 7:00pm-11:00pm.”

The food court and biergarten open at 4:00pm, and Polkaboy will be rocking the Monument with live music starting at 7:00pm. Oktoberfest prides itself on being open to the public with no admission charge, encouraging all interested community members to partake in the festivities. The event will continue throughout the evening until 11:00pm.

A portion of the proceeds from the event will benefit the Indiana War Memorial Foundation, which includes funding for the recent repairs and restoration work done to The Soldiers’ and Sailors’ Monument as well as the many other war memorials throughout the city.
